JS 实现监听器Listener类前言 几天前不是谈到了事件总线eventBus吗, 然后对里面的监听器相关知识挺感兴趣。今天我用代码简单实现了下,大家可以看看是否有需要改进的地方。可以跳转到本文文末查看我的最终代码。 要求 实现一个监听器对象Listene 2021-10-03 前端eventBus 前端 js 源码实现 Vue EventBus事件总线的使用及注意事项一、eventBus的介绍 EventBus 又称为事件总线。在Vue中可以使用 EventBus 来作为沟通桥梁的概念,就像是所有组件共用相同的事件中心,可以向该中心注册发送事件或接收事件,所以组件都可以上下平行地通知其他组件,但 2021-10-01 前端eventBus 前端 vue 浏览器交互 | 十个或许对你有用的WEB API介绍 API 是 Application Programming Interface 的首字母缩写,它定义了多个软件架构层之间的交互。 程序员可以在软件开发中使用 API 轻松执行一些复杂的任务。 如果没有 API,程序员的生活会很 2021-09-23 前端前端 js JS 函数尾递归优化JS 函数尾递归优化 函数调用自身,称为递归。如果尾调用自身,就称为尾递归。递归非常耗费内存,因为需要同时保存成千上百个调用帧,很容易发生“栈溢出”错误(stack overflow)。但对于尾递归来说,由于只存在一个调用帧,所以永远不会发 2021-07-13 前端前端 js JS数据类型及存储方式JS数据类型及存储方式一、数据类型 七种基本数据类型(值类型): 字符串(String) 数字(Number) 布尔值(Boolean) 空值(Null) 未定义(undefined) 符号(Symbol) 任意精度的整数 2021-06-15 前端前端 js JS日期格式化JS 日期时间格式化 在前端项目中, 我们往往需要对新建的时间对象(如 new Date() )进行格式化, 将其转换为对用户友好的格式。 接下来简单列几个js时间格式化的方法吧, 如果你有更多更好的方法也可以分享一下哟 (^U^)ノ 2021-05-04 前端前端 js Nestjs 安装及使用Nestjs 安装及使用Nestjs 简介 Nest (NestJS)是一个用于构建高效、可扩展的Node.js服务器端应用程序的开发框架。它利用 JavaScript 的渐进增强的能力,使用并完全支持 TypeScript(仍然允许开发者 2021-04-13 前端前端 nest node、npm及vue的下载、安装及配置nodejs官网及安装包链接Node.js官网获取node安装程序 v14.16.0 || v15.12.0 (点击可以直接下载安装包) 一、下载Nodejs并安装 1.0 下载并打开安装程序 这里选择下载的是 v14.16.0 2021-03-30 前端前端 node npm JS Canvas绘制正N边形一、介绍 <canvas> 是 HTML5 新增的,一个可以使用脚本(通常为 JavaScript) 在其中绘制图像的 HTML 元素。它可以用来制作照片集或者制作简单(也不是那么简单)的动画,甚至可以进行实时视频处理和渲染。 2021-03-18 前端前端 js canvas